WebPersistent organic pollutants (POPs) are hazardous chemicals that threaten human health and the planet’s ecosystems. POPs remain intact for a long time, widely distributed throughout the environment, accumulate and magnify in living organisms through the food chain, and are toxic to both humans and wildlife. WebThe Stockholm Convention requires the destruction of wastes that exceed POPs limit values – and bans the recycling of wastes contaminated with POPs to maintain toxic-free material cycles. POPs limit values, also known as Low POPs Content Levels (LPCLs), are set by the Basel Convention and are a crucial tool to control potential releases of ... WebSource Group 1 Waste Incineration. Waste incinerators (including co-incinerators of municipal, hazardous or medical waste or of sewage sludge) are recognized in Annex C, Part II, of the Stockholm Convention as having the potential for comparatively high formation and release of PCDD/PCDF. WebThese guidelines include the following recommended POPs destruction and irreversible transformation methods. Alkali metal reduction. Base-catalysed decomposition. Catalytic hydrodechlorination. Cement kiln co-incineration. Gas-phase chemical reduction. Hazardous-waste incineration.
